Strategic Trim Paint



When aiming to produce the impression of area in your painting, strategic trim painting plays an essential function in specifying borders and boosting depth perception. By purposefully selecting the shades and finishes for trim job, you can efficiently adjust just how light communicates with the space, inevitably affecting exactly how huge or little a room feels.


To make an area appear bigger, take into consideration repainting the trim a lighter shade than the wall surfaces. This contrast produces a feeling of depth, making the wall surfaces recede and the area feel even more expansive.

On the other hand, painting the trim the same color as the wall surfaces can create a smooth look that blurs the sides, providing the impression of a continuous surface area and making the limits of the space less specified.

Additionally, using a high-gloss coating on trim can mirror much more light, more enhancing the perception of room. On the other hand, a matte coating can absorb light, producing a cozier ambience.

Carefully considering these information when painting trim can considerably impact the general feel and viewed dimension of a space.

Visual Fallacy Techniques



Making use of visual fallacy techniques in painting can efficiently modify understandings of deepness and room within an offered setting. One typical strategy is using slopes, where colors transition from light to dark tones. By using a lighter shade on top of a wall and progressively darkening it in the direction of all-time low, the ceiling can appear greater, developing a feeling of vertical room. On the other hand, repainting the flooring a darker shade than the walls can make it appear like the space extends additionally than it in fact does.

An additional optical illusion method involves the critical positioning of patterns. Horizontal red stripes, for example, can aesthetically widen a slim space, while vertical red stripes can lengthen an area. Geometric patterns or murals with perspective can likewise fool the eye into regarding more depth.

Additionally, incorporating reflective surface areas like mirrors or metal paints can jump light around the space, making it really feel a lot more open and large. By skillfully using these optical illusion strategies, painters can transform small areas into aesthetically large locations.
